Trainer Code of Conduct
At Fit Buddha, our trainers are expected to uphold the highest standards of professionalism, integrity, and respect. As a representative of our studio, you play a key role in fostering a positive, inclusive, and supportive environment for our clients. All trainers are required to demonstrate exemplary conduct by arriving on time, being prepared for each class, and treating every client with kindness and respect, regardless of their fitness level. Confidentiality and client privacy must always be maintained, and trainers should consistently promote a safe and clean workout space. It is essential to lead by example, upholding the values of Fit Buddha by maintaining a positive attitude, encouraging clients to meet their goals, and adhering to all studio policies and safety protocols. Professional development and continuous learning are highly encouraged, as we believe in striving for personal growth as much as we promote it for our clients.

In 2019, I stumbled into my first Lagree Fitness class in LA. That day changed my life! After I injured my back in a car accident in 2007, I never thought I would find a workout I could do again without pain. The slow controlled movements with a focus on form and strength training allowed me to strengthen my core and over time significantly reduce my daily pain! I knew after my first class that I wanted to share this foundation with others. In January 2020, I taught my first Lagree class and feel incredibly blessed by the connections I continue to find with each client.
